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/logging/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Database 关于实施远程工作者呼叫记录/数据库系统的建议。从哪里开始?需要什么?_Database_Logging_Language Agnostic - Fatal编程技术网

Database 关于实施远程工作者呼叫记录/数据库系统的建议。从哪里开始?需要什么?

Database 关于实施远程工作者呼叫记录/数据库系统的建议。从哪里开始?需要什么?,database,logging,language-agnostic,Database,Logging,Language Agnostic,这个系统是为了跟踪英国各地人们家中的工人 这个想法是这样的: 工人到达客户家 工作人员拨打电话号码,当前时间、工作人员和地点存储在数据库中 工人完成他/她的任务 工作人员拨打电话号码,并再次存储当前时间、工作人员和地点,从而结束任务 其想法是提供一个自动时间表记录系统。这并不与工资单挂钩,但只是在客户要求的时间内对工作进行双重检查 问题: 电话号码从哪里开始?有没有提供这类服务 如何将电话记录绑定到数据库 你有什么经验可以帮助我吗 我以前从未实现过类似的功能,因此欢迎您提供任何帮助。我想您应该考

这个系统是为了跟踪英国各地人们家中的工人

这个想法是这样的:

  • 工人到达客户家
  • 工作人员拨打电话号码,当前时间、工作人员和地点存储在数据库中
  • 工人完成他/她的任务
  • 工作人员拨打电话号码,并再次存储当前时间、工作人员和地点,从而结束任务
  • 其想法是提供一个自动时间表记录系统。这并不与工资单挂钩,但只是在客户要求的时间内对工作进行双重检查

    问题:

  • 电话号码从哪里开始?有没有提供这类服务
  • 如何将电话记录绑定到数据库
  • 你有什么经验可以帮助我吗

  • 我以前从未实现过类似的功能,因此欢迎您提供任何帮助。

    我想您应该考虑在交互式语音应答(IVR)系统的基础上构建此功能。从50000英尺的角度来看:

    您的工作人员将拨打一个号码,您的应用程序将捕获以下内容:

    • 工人ID和PIN(用于验证)
    • 工作ID
    • 可能需要额外的选项来确认工作签入/注销
    然后,IVR将与外部应用程序通信,以将一些相关数据传递到数据库

    Asterisk支持这类功能(我认为大多数电话服务器应用程序都支持):



    正如我所说,这是一个可能的解决方案。

    您希望如何将工人X的电话与客户Y的工作相匹配?不知道。可能使用客户电话进行登录。这会告诉我们位置。也许输入PIN码?我完全赞成建议。使用客户电话可能是个坏主意。他可以拒绝。或者,出于隐私原因,该号码可能未被列出。@p.marino-通常这类事情都是免费的,因此custy不应该反对。